#ifndef LIBS_CALLBACK_ALARM_H_
#define LIBS_CALLBACK_ALARM_H_
#include "port.h"
#include "types.h"
typedef uint32 AlarmTime;
static inline uint32
alarmTimeToMsUint32(AlarmTime time) {
return (uint32) time;
}
typedef struct Alarm Alarm;
typedef void *AlarmCallbackArg;
typedef void (*AlarmCallback)(AlarmCallbackArg arg);
struct Alarm {
size_t index;
// For the HeapValue 'base struct'.
AlarmTime time;
AlarmCallback callback;
AlarmCallbackArg arg;
};
void Alarm_init(void);
void Alarm_uninit(void);
Alarm *Alarm_addAbsoluteMs(uint32 ms, AlarmCallback callback,
AlarmCallbackArg arg);
Alarm *Alarm_addRelativeMs(uint32 ms, AlarmCallback callback,
AlarmCallbackArg arg);
void Alarm_remove(Alarm *alarm);
bool Alarm_processOne(void);
void Alarm_processAll(void);
uint32 Alarm_timeBeforeNextMs(void);
#endif /* LIBS_CALLBACK_ALARM_H_ */
